British Virgin Islands Announce No Entry Testing for Fully Vaccinated Travellers

Wednesday, 24 November 2021 - 10:11am

The Government of the Virgin Islands announced via the Official Virgin Islands Gazette on 16 November, that fully vaccinated arrivals in the Territory are no longer required to test for COVID-19 upon arrival.  Travellers would have to produce a negative result for a RT-PCR or approved rapid antigen SARS CoV-2 test taken no later than 48 hours before arrival in the Territory.

Foreign-Based Charter Companies Require Authorisation

Wednesday, 27 October 2021 - 4:16pm

The public is notified that effective November 1, 2021, no foreign-based charter companies would be allowed to conduct charters in the Virgin Islands without obtaining a charter authorisation.
